How To Do Bearizona?
Bearizona has two parts: A driving part and a walking part.  The walking part can be done at any time – in fact you can do it in the beginning AND at the end.  Doesn’t matter.  What DOES matter is the driving part.  Specially in the summer.  My advice: Don’t do the Driving part when the sun has been beaming heating up the land.  Meaning, get out of the car and use your own barometer.  If you feel it’s really hot or going to be hot, or already WAS hot, that will be your direction/boss of when to do the drive thru part.  Why?  Because what do you do when it’s hot?  Walk, run, or sit on your butt??  Yeah, animals are the same way.  When it’s hot, they sit. And do nothing. That’s a recipe for a boring drive-thru adventure wouldn’t you say??  So pick the time before noon or after 3pm…or unless the weather dictates otherwise.  You will be able to feel it and see what works best on the day you are there.   and the animals are hot, lazy or sleeping – or you will be too.  So hit the ‘walk-through’ part of Bearizona first and THEN head back to do the drive thru part after 2 or 3pm.
